Summary of Position
The Material Handler is responsible for supporting the processing and shipment of goods and services by the proper picking, storage, stocking and restocking of materials and supplies utilized. The Material Handler is expected to perform their responsibilities in an error free manner while completing required paperwork and computer data entries associated with service center production processes.
Responsibilities and Duties
As a minimum, the following is a basic description of typical duties and responsibilities expected of the Material Handler position. These duties are not exhaustive and are subject to change as the needs of the organization require.
  • Work efficiently while picking and restocking materials.
  • Ensure stock tags and material identifications are correct.
  • Performs daily cycle counts.
  • Prepare and pack items for shipments according to customer specifications and delivery dates.
  • Load and unload material from delivery trucks.
  • Measure materials upon arrival to the warehouse in raw, uncut form and check the gauge of materials using a micrometer.
  • Enter gathered data into computer system and generate tags to be placed on the appropriate material.
  • Pull and stage materials according to the bill-of-lading.
  • Perform dock audits to ensure the correct material is shipped to the customer.
  • Obtain proof of identity from carriers and the appropriate signatures on the bill-of-lading.
  • Drive fork truck through the plant to move material and skids to designated areas, safely.
  • Operate the over-head crane to move material from machine to packaging, safely.
  • Strive to meet all customer expectations.
  • Adhere to safety rules, regulations, and quality standards.
  • Adhere to all handbook policies and procedures.
